A Rotorua couple got the surprise of a lifetime when their Lord of the Rings-themed wedding at Hobbiton was crashed by an unexpected guest - none other than Elijah Wood.
The actor, best known for playing Frodo Baggins, was visiting the Waikato movie set while in New Zealand for the Armageddon Expo and happened to be touring the grounds as Sharik and Jessica Burgess-Stride were tying the knot.
“I kind of looked up and did a double take,” Sharik told 1News.
"You see someone like that, a famous movie star in Hobbiton and think, ‘that's not really them,’ and then you realise, ‘Oh no, that definitely is them.'"
The couple were starstruck as Wood shook their hands, congratulated them both and posed for photos.

Sharik said they had noticed the tour group standing there while they were signing wedding documents.
"We're thinking we hope they kind of move them on soon, because we don't want them intruding on our wedding," he said, joking that he was glad the group stayed.
"Apparently he wasn't going to come up the front, but he got very heavily encouraged, so we're very grateful that he did come up," Jessica said.
The wedding itself was a love letter to Middle-earth, with guests encouraged to dress up, vows including references to adventures and hobbits, and the ring bearer – Sharik's sister – arriving in full Gollum garb to deliver the rings.
"She had a dress on, and when they called for the ring, she transformed into Gollum and walked down the aisle," Sharik said.
Now, the newlyweds are off on a South Island honeymoon road trip, visiting locations that stood in for Middle-earth in the films.
Jessica had never been to the South Island before, so they've planned a highlights tour with the hopes of returning for anniversary trips to explore more.
"We’ve got a good excuse now," the groom said.
"One new filming location each year."
